Output 51aff17c3141f72bfbcf9aaa7b7dbf593717eed2cd26563fe117227a055e6d8b:1

value
1788071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58d7f6c165d3b614bbc72ef149b5a9de396247ed OP_EQUAL
address
39nn6rmV4NgNi79KWi7KjD3RFhjbFzd6QD
transaction
51aff17c3141f72bfbcf9aaa7b7dbf593717eed2cd26563fe117227a055e6d8b
confirmations
191949
spent
true